When it comes to home design, two common rooms that often get confused are the formal living room and the family room. While both serve as a gathering place for family and friends, they each have a distinct purpose and style. The formal living room is typically reserved for special occasions and used for entertaining guests, while the family room is a more casual space where the whole family can relax and spend time together. In this article, we will explore the key differences between these two rooms and how to design them to best suit your lifestyle.

Formal Living Room

The formal living room is an important part of any home, as it is often the first room that guests see when they enter. This space is designed for entertaining and hosting guests, and therefore, it should be elegant, stylish, and inviting. Formal living rooms are typically located near the front of the house, and they are usually more formal and less casual than other areas of the home.

Family Room

The family room, also known as the den or lounge, is a space that is used for relaxation and spending time with loved ones. Unlike the formal living room, the family room is a more casual and comfortable space. It is typically located near the kitchen and dining area, making it the perfect spot for family gatherings and everyday activities.

Formal and Family Room Layout

The layout of both the formal living room and the family room should be carefully planned to make the best use of the space. In the formal living room, symmetry is key, with furniture placement and decor being balanced on either side of the room. In the family room, comfort and functionality should be the main focus, with ample seating and a clear traffic flow being essential.

Formal and Family Room Combination

In some homes, the formal living room and the family room may be combined into one space. This can present a unique design challenge, but also allows for a more versatile and multi-functional room. Separate areas can be created within the room, such as a sitting area and a play area, to cater to both formal and casual needs.
